Paving in Bedford Starts, Delays Are Likely

BEDFORD--  Paving on several area roads is expected to cause traffic and delays throughout Bedford, starting on July 11 and lasting about two weeks.  During this time there will be no parking allowed on the streets having work done. The roads that are being paved are the following:

Loop Road

Whitlockville Road

Anderson Road

High Street

Sherwood Lane

Buxton Road

Hook Road

Guard Hill Road (between Clark and Old Post Road)

Mustato Road

Upland Road South

Paddock Lane

 

On July 11 to July 15, asphalt repair work will also begin on the shoulder of Bedford Center Road, from Succabone to Route 22.  Lane closures and delays are expected as a result. For more information on the traffic advisory, visit the Town of Bedford website.
